Overview

mRNA-6231 is an investigational, lipid nanoparticle–encapsulated, mRNA-based therapy developed by Moderna. It encodes a modified human interleukin 2 (IL-2) mutein fused to human serum albumin (HSA-IL2m), designed for subcutaneous administration. The drug’s mechanism of action centers on the preferential expansion of regulatory T cells (Tregs) through the expression of this engineered IL-2 protein. By selectively expanding Tregs, mRNA‑6231 aimed to restore immune homeostasis and was being developed for autoimmune diseases. The program reached Phase 1 clinical trials but was discontinued following early clinical data and changes in the competitive landscape[1][3][5][8].
